To whip up these delicious treats, gather the following ingredients:

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our, tender and airy
  • 1/2 cup cocoa powder, rich and aromatic
  • 1 tsp baking powder, a vital leavening agent
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da, helping the cakes rise
  • 1/4 tsp salt, enhancing all flavors
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ened to creamy perfection
  • 1 cup sugar, providing sweetness
  • 2 large eggs, the binding agents
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ract, offering warmth and depth
  • 1/2 cup whole milk, adding moisture and richness
  • 1/2 cup heavy cream, for that luscious ganache
  • 1/2 cup dark chocolate chips, melting into decadent goodness

All of these ingredients are halal, ensuring that everyone can enjoy these delightful mini cakes.

Now, let’s dive into the step-by-step directions for creating these divine mini cakes.

To begin,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). While it warms up, grease and flour your mini cake pans, ensuring easy release later. In a medium mixing b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t, allowing the dry ingredients to intermingle.

In another bowl, take your softened unsalted butter and sugar and beat them together until creamy and luxurious in both texture and color. Add in the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. The sweet aroma of vanilla extract follows, adding an aromatic touch to the mixture.

Now, it’s time to alternate adding the dry ingredients with the whole milk, stirring gently to create a smooth batter. Once all ingredients are combined, you’ll have a rich chocolatey mix ready for the oven. Carefully divide the batter into the greased mini cake pans, filling them just about two-thirds full.

Place them in the preheated oven and bake for 18-20 minutes. Keep an eye on them; a toothpick inserted into the center should come out clean. Once they’re baked, allow the cakes to cool in their pans for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

While the mini cakes are cooling, you can prepare the rich ganache. Heat the heavy cream in a small saucepan over medium heat until it just begins to simmer, creating an intoxicating aroma. Pour the hot cream over the dark chocolate chips, letting them sit for a moment. Then, stir gently until the mixture transforms into a smooth, glossy ganache.

To assemble your Chocolate Royale Mini Cakes, place the cooled cakes on a serving platter. Drizzle the silky ganache generously over each cake, allowing it to cascade down the sides for that visual treat. Watch as the glossy chocolate accentuates the beauty of your mini creations.

However, watch out for common mistakes that can happen while making Chocolate Royale Mini Cakes. Avoid overmixing the batter, as it can result in dense cakes. Also, don’t skip on greasing the mini cake pans thoroughly; trust us, you want them to come out cleanly! Lastly, be cautious with the baking time; small cakes can quickly go from perfect to overbaked.

If you’re looking for healthier alternatives, consider substituting some of the all-purpose flour with whole wheat flour for added nutrition. You could also reduce the amount of sugar or use natural sweeteners like honey or agave syrup. For a variation, you might incorporate orange zest or coffee granules for an intriguing depth of flavor that complements the chocolate.

FAQs

  1. Can I make these cakes in larger sizes?
    Absolutely! Just adjust the baking time, as larger cakes will take longer to bake.

  2. How should I store leftover mini cakes?
    Keep them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or refrigerate them for longer freshness.

  3. Can I freeze Chocolate Royale Mini Cakes?
    Yes, you can freeze them! Wrap each cake tightly in plastic wrap and place them in a freezer-safe container.

  4. What can I use if I don’t have dark chocolate chips?
    You can use semi-sweet chocolate chips or even milk chocolate as an alternative; just keep in mind that it will alter the flavor a bit.

  5. Can I make these cakes without eggs?
    Yes, you can use an egg replacer, such as flaxseed meal mixed with water or silken tofu, though the texture may vary slightly.

  6. Can I make this recipe gluten-free?
    Yes, you can substitute all-purpose flour with a gluten-free blend that works for baking.

Ingredients
  

Dry Ingredients

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our Tender and airy
  • 1/2 cup cocoa powder Rich and aromatic
  • 1 tsp baking powder A vital leavening agent
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da Helping the cakes rise
  • 1/4 tsp salt Enhancing all flavors

Wet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ter Softened to creamy perfection
  • 1 cup sugar Providing sweetness
  • 2 large eggs The binding agents
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ract Offering warmth and depth
  • 1/2 cup whole milk Adding moisture and richness

Ganache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up heavy cream For that luscious ganache
  • 1/2 cup dark chocolate chips Melting into decadent goodness

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ease and flour your mini cake pans.
  • In a medium mixing bowl, combine all-purpose fl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
  • In another bowl, beat the softened unsalted butter and sugar together until creamy.
  •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ition, followed by the vanilla extract.
  • Alternately add the dry ingredients with the whole milk, stirring gently to create a smooth batter.
  • Divide the batter into the prepared mini cake pans, filling them about two-thirds full.

Baking

  • Bake the mini cakes for 18-20 minutes until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  • Allow the cakes to cool in the pans for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Ganache Preparation

  • Heat the heavy cream in a small saucepan over medium heat until it simmers.
  • Pour the hot cream over the dark chocolate chips and let it sit for a moment. Stir until smooth.

Assembly

  • Place the cooled cakes on a serving platter and drizzle the ganache generously over each cake.

Notes

For the best results, use room temperature ingredients, avoid overmixing, and keep an eye on baking time. Can be made gluten-free or egg-free with appropriate substitutes.
